#7b92d4 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#7b92d4 is composed of 48.2% red, 57.3%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42% cyan, 31.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 224.5 degrees, a saturation of 50.9% and a lightness of 65.7%. #7b92d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#f6ffff with #0025a9.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

● #7b92d4 color description : Slightly desaturated blue.
The hexadecimal color #7b92d4 has RGB values of R:123, G:146, B:212 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0.31, Y:0,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 8098516.
